"Five degrees of kinship": Among members of the same clan, the five generations of relatives from one's great-great-grandfather down to oneself, and from oneself down to one's great-great-grandchild.
This includes one's great-great-grandfather, great-grandfather, grandfather, father, oneself, son, grandson, great-grandson, and great-great-grandson.
If someone had left the circle of the nine clans but still belonged to the same family, they were considered to be "beyond the five degrees of kinship."
